Output 65bb5f6c65779debc9b6118e20496ffa9f52083b0f61a2da4780c80165ca6aee:1

value
21228
script pubkey
OP_0 OP_PUSHBYTES_20 8507854b3e964f0a14cbffc077f78bcc41687cac
address
bc1qs5rc2je7je8s59xtllq80aute3qksl9v4mah2a
transaction
65bb5f6c65779debc9b6118e20496ffa9f52083b0f61a2da4780c80165ca6aee